Store oranges at room temperature if you plan to eat them within a few days
Keep them in a cool, dry, well-ventilated place
Avoid direct sunlight and heat
Do not seal them in airtight containers
Refrigerate oranges to extend freshness for up to a few weeks
Place them in the crisper drawer or a breathable bag in the refrigerator
Keep oranges away from moisture and standing water
Separate damaged or moldy oranges from the rest
Check stored oranges regularly and remove any that spoil
Wash oranges only right before eating or using them
